About the Author
Hamid R. Kavianian, PhD, CSP, CHMM, is the president of International Safety & Systems Management, Inc., and has extensive professional experience in the field of occupational and environmental safety engineering and management. He has authored ASP, CSP, CHMM, and CIH textbooks and software, which have been distributed by the American Society of Safety Professionals since 1996 and have helped thousands of candidates earn their certification credentials. Dr. Kavianian has taught ASP and CSP preparation courses for the American Society of Safety Professionals, National Safety Council, University of Southern California, California State University ā Long Beach, and General Motors Corporation.
